Environmental Stewardship

In 2023 we took significant strides in climate action, partnering with sustainability leaders South Pole and the SaaS platform Terrascope to map our emissions baseline for Scopes 1, 2 and 3, using 2022 as the reference year.

We achieved a 22% reduction in emissions intensity per occupied room in 2023, alongside a 14% increase in room sales.

We are committed to pursuing similar advancements in waste reduction, biodiversity conservation, and addressing water scarcity.

A Holistic Approach

Our sustainability principles are integrated across our company, with 84% compliance with our Brand for Good standards across all our properties. Our goal is to achieve 90% compliance by 2024, and 100% by 2025.

We Work Together

Our 75 properties span 22 countries, with a family 13,000-strong. Across our properties, we carried out more than 1,300 environmental and social initiatives in 2023. Vital to the success of these initiatives is the active participation of our guests, associates, and broader communities.

As we continue to scale our efforts with external partners, we also continue to engage and upskill our team. Banyan Group’s Green Team leads and coordinates our sustainability efforts, with oversight from senior leadership.

We’re Proud of Our Progress

For 30 years, we have consistently worked in harmony with local ecosystems and cultures, from ecologically-sensitive hotel design, to efficient operations and impactful community initiatives.

In 2023, we supported 119 young people with training and vocational education through the Seedlings Programme, an increase from the 97
mentees in 2022.

We planted 12,963 trees in 2023, including 7,500 saplings in Phuket through our revitalised Greening Communities programme, in partnership with rewilding specialists, SUGi. Since 2007, we have planted 551,337 trees.

Our Step-Up International Laguna Kindergarten (SILK) nurtured 140 children aged between three and six, instilling in them an understanding of local ecosystems and fostering a sense of environmental stewardship.

We’ve partnered with the China Environmental Protection Fund (CEPF) since 2021, to ensure that students at the Central Primary School in Yangshuo County have access to safe drinking water. As of the end of 2023, we provided 55,454 litres of water, and we will continue these efforts in coming years.

Leadership and Accountability

In this, our 18th sustainability report, we are sharing our progress across our key material issues, including climate change, waste, water, biodiversity, communities, the wellbeing of our people, and the promotion of diversity, equity and inclusion.

This report aligns with the United Nations Sustainable Development Goals (SGDs), and the United Nations Global Compact (UNGC). Since 2022, we have also aligned with the reporting recommendations of the Singapore Stock Exchange (SGX), which in turn aligns with the frameworks of the TCFD, SASB and WED.
